Principal Duties and Responsibilities:

The Facilities Engineer plans, designs and oversees the reconfiguration, maintenance, and alteration of equipment, machinery, buildings, structures and other facilities.
  • Gathers and reviews data concerning facility or equipment specifications, company or government restrictions, required completion date, and construction feasibility.
  • Coordinates with architecture/engineering firms in developing design criteria and preparing layout and detail drawings.
  • Prepares bid sheets and contracts for construction and facilities acquisition.  Reviews and estimates design costs including equipment, installation, labor, materials, preparation, and other related costs. 
  • Inspects or directs the inspection of construction and installation progress to ensure conformance to established drawings, specifications, and schedules.
  • Provide engineering support through all phases of planning and construction for new building or system expansions including startup and commissioning of equipment.
